    Looking at buying a 2007 model 21000km on it.. Is that the last year of production? Also, was the rectifier and cam chain tensioner issue a problem throughout the entire production do you know? Really good review thanks, convincing me to get one as a trade up from my 87 FJ1200 yammy.

    • @MotoSera
      @MotoSera  3 роки тому +1

      Yes 2007 was the last year of production, sometimes you do see late registered ones. Rectifier and CCT were common issues on all model years. The later injection models also suffer some wiring loom issues, not major and easily resolved - google "Honda Blackbird loom fix" for details. I hope you manage to get the bike you are looking at!       I’ve had my Blackbird since 2014, will never sell her. Done 76,000 and is as tight now as new, this speaks for the amazing Honda build quality. Do yourself a favour, put a new radiator on and fill it with Evans waterless coolant, this takes any pressure off the cooling system, you’ll never have to worry. New stator and regulator/rectifier and cam chain tensioner and you’ll have tens of thousands of worry free, very fun miles ahead of you.
